Thomas S. Smith is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Statistical and Nonlinear Physics and Cognitive Neuroscience.
According to data from OpenAlex, Thomas S. Smith has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 977 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 3 papers in Statistical and Nonlinear Physics and 2 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ience. Recurrent topics in Thomas S. Smith’s work include Evolutionary Game Theory and Cooperation (3 papers), Opinion Dynamics and Social Influence (3 papers) and Complex Systems and Decision Making (2 papers). Thomas S. Smith is often cited by papers focused on Evolutionary Game Theory and Cooperation (3 papers), Opinion Dynamics and Social Influence (3 papers) and Complex Systems and Decision Making (2 papers). Thomas S. Smith collaborates with scholars based in United States. Thomas S. Smith's co-authors include Ulf Hannerz, Peter M. Blau, Robert Κ. Merton, Claude E. Welch, Stacey J. Oliker, Robert Reiner, David D. Franks, Raymond J. Murphy and Clive Emsley and has published in prestigious journals such as Contemporary Sociology A Journal of Reviews, American Sociological Review and American Journal of Sociology.
